Nilanga Assembly Election Result 1990

Maharashtra · Vidhan Sabha (State Assembly) Election 1990

Patil Shivajirao Bhaurao of Indian National Congress won the Nilanga Vidhan Sabha (Assembly) constituency in Maharashtra in the 1990 state assembly election, securing 56,312 votes (52.90% vote share). The runner-up was Mane Vishwambharrao Shankarrao (Independent) with 43,136 votes.

A total of 12 candidates contested this assembly seat. Position Candidate Name Votes Votes% Party
1 Patil Shivajirao Bhaurao 56312 52.90% Indian National Congress
2 Mane Vishwambharrao Shankarrao 43136 40.50% Independent
3 Shryawanshi Devidas Jaiwantrao 4186 3.90% Shiv Sena
4 Patil Suresh Bandu 589 0.60% Doordarshi Party
5 Angsure Rangrao Satwa 509 0.50% Independent
6 Jadhav Raosaheb Keshavrao 487 0.50% Lok Dal (B)
7 Panchakshare Suryakant Vishwanath 312 0.30% Independent
8 Dorve Jankabai Dnyanoba 288 0.30% Independent
9 Kamble Sheshrao Ramrao 261 0.30% Independent
10 Patil Hanmant Bhimrao 162 0.20% Independent
11 Sonkamble Ashok Madhavrao 157 0.20% Independent
12 Pandurang Madhavrao Survase 130 0.10% Independent
